How they compare
France currently reports 2.31 against 2.22 in Australia, a difference of 0.09.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 125 shared years of data; in 1901 it was Australia ahead.
Australia ranks 18th and France ranks 17th of 175 countries.
Across the 13 decades both report, Australia averaged higher in 12 and France in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Australia | France |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1900s | 3.02 | 2.7 | 0.323 | Australia |
| 1910s | 2.25 | 1.24 | 1.01 | Australia |
| 1920s | 2.44 | 1.78 | 0.6595 | Australia |
| 1930s | 2.33 | 1.46 | 0.8688 | Australia |
| 1940s | 1.79 | -0.644 | 2.43 | Australia |
| 1950s | 2.44 | 1.03 | 1.4 | Australia |
| 1960s | 2.44 | 0.424 | 2.01 | Australia |
| 1970s | 3.35 | 1.58 | 1.77 | Australia |
| 1980s | 3.35 | 2.11 | 1.25 | Australia |
| 1990s | 3.35 | 2.24 | 1.11 | Australia |
| 2000s | 3.35 | 2.24 | 1.11 | Australia |
| 2010s | 2.78 | 2.2 | 0.5889 | Australia |
| 2020s | 2.12 | 2.23 | 0.109 | France |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
